1.3. .rhevmshellrc Configuration

The .rhevmshellrc is a configuration file that is automatically created and populated when the user first connects to the rhevm-shell. It allows users to configure options for connecting to the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ization environment. The .rhevmshellrc file is located by default in /home/[user name]/.rhevmshellrc.
The configuration information of the .rhevmshellrc file falls under two section headings, [cli] and [ovirt-shell]. These headings are necessary for the configuration file to be parsed.

Table 1.1. [cli] Parameters

Name Type Description
autoconnect
boolean
Toggles whether to automatically connect to a rhevm-shell session. The status is either True or False.
autopage
boolean
Toggles pagination in the shell. The status is either True or False.

Table 1.2. [ovirt-shell] Parameters

Name Type Description
username
string
User name to be used to log in.
timeout
integer
Specifies timeout for requests. The default is -1.
extended_prompt
boolean
Toggles the extended prompt option, which displays the hostname in the shell command prompt.
url
string
The address of the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ization environment.
insecure
boolean
Toggles CA certificate requirement. The status is either True or False.
renew_session
boolean
Toggles automatic renewal of the session upon expiration. The status is either True or False.
filter
boolean
Toggles object filtering. Object filtering allows users to fetch objects according to their permissions. Only admin roles can toggle filtering off. The status is either True or False.
session_timeout
integer
Specifies timeout (in minutes) for authentication session. Must be a positive number.
ca_file
string
Specifies the server CA certificate to use.
dont_validate_cert_chain
boolean
Toggles validation of server CA certificate. The status is either True or False.
key_file
string
Specifies client PEM key-file.
password
string
Password to be used for user name.
cert_file
string
Specifies client PEM cert-file.
